종합 개요
1.7.x 버전에서는 jQuery가 브라우저 스니핑 지원을 제거했습니다. 그러나 실제 프로젝트에서는 이 기능이 어느 정도 필요합니다.
호환성
IE6, 크롬, 파이어폭스, 사파리, 오페라
프레임워크 종속성
네이티브 JS 지원
모듈 지원
AMD, 노드 및 브라우저 지원
사용방법 소개
1. 인식엔진의 예시는 다음과 같습니다.
//브라우저가 웹킷 코어인 경우 다음 코드를 실행
if(!!client.engine.webkit){
//할 일
}
2. 브라우저를 식별합니다. 예:
//IE 브라우저이고 IE 버전이 6이라면 다음 코드를 실행
if(!!client.browser.ie && client.browser.ie == 6){
//할 일
}
3. 운영체제의 명칭과 예시는 다음과 같습니다.
//win7 시스템이라면 다음 코드를 실행
if(!!client.system.win && client.system.win == 7){
//할 일
}
다운로드 링크
https://github.com/hehongwei44/userAgent
인증정보
인증 유형: MIT
인증 유형 정보: https://github.com/hehongwei44/userAgent/blob/master/LICENSE
변경 로그
https://github.com/hehongwei44/userAgent/blob/master/ChangeLog.md
기타 보충제
추천할만한 아주 좋은 플러그인